Industries Served by Cadence Allegro Experts

Electronics, IoT & Embedded Systems

In the fast-paced electronics sector, **Cadence Allegro PCB Design** engineers solve miniaturization and signal integrity challenges for IoT and consumer devices. Our specialists utilize Allegro's constraint-driven flow to deliver high-density interconnect (HDI) layouts, rigid-flex designs, and DFM-optimized manufacturing files, ensuring rapid time-to-market.

Automotive & EV

Automotive engineers face complex thermal and reliability issues in EV and ADAS systems. Remote **Cadence Allegro** experts provide staff augmentation to handle high-voltage PCB layouts and ECU designs. Deliverables include ISO 26262 compliant documentation, 3D CAD integration, and rigorous thermal simulation analysis.

Aerospace & Defense

Aerospace projects demand absolute precision and adherence to standards like DO-254. Engibrain's **Cadence Allegro PCB Design** professionals manage avionics control systems and ruggedized hardware layouts. They deliver complete BOMs, assembly drawings, and perform critical signal integrity analysis for mission-critical hardware.

Manufacturing & Industrial Automation

Industrial automation requires robust control boards capable of withstanding harsh environments. Our **Cadence Allegro** engineers design complex PLC and motor control PCBs. They focus on reducing EMI/EMC issues through careful component placement and routing, delivering production-ready Gerber files and assembly data.

Energy & Renewables

Renewable energy systems require high-power PCB designs for inverters and battery management. **Cadence Allegro** specialists assist in laying out heavy copper boards and optimizing current paths. They provide thermal analysis and integrate designs with mechanical enclosures using 3D CAD collaboration tools.

Medical Devices & Healthcare

In the medical field, precision and compliance are paramount. Remote engineers use **Cadence Allegro PCB Design** tools to create compact, reliable layouts for diagnostic and implantable devices. They ensure full traceability, generate FDA-compliant documentation, and perform advanced flexible circuit design.

Telecommunications & Networking

Telecom infrastructure demands high-speed digital design for 5G and networking equipment. Staff augmentation with **Cadence Allegro** experts allows for efficient backplane and line card routing. Specialists perform extensive SI/PI simulations to ensure data integrity and minimize latency in complex multilayer boards.

Oil, Gas & Mining

For downhole tools and monitoring systems, reliability is critical. **Cadence Allegro** engineers design high-temperature rated PCBs that survive extreme conditions. They deliver robust layouts, perform stress testing simulations, and ensure seamless integration with mechanical sensor housings.

Marine & Shipbuilding

Marine navigation and control systems require protection against corrosion and vibration. Our **Cadence Allegro PCB Design** talent develops conformal coated board layouts and ruggedized interfaces. Deliverables include system integration schematics and comprehensive environmental testing support documentation.

Cadence Allegro PCB Design Case Studies

Medical Device Startup Accelerates HDI Design

A specialized medical technology startup faced delays in developing a compact wearable monitoring device due to the complexity of High-Density Interconnect (HDI) requirements. They lacked internal resources with advanced **Cadence Allegro PCB Design** expertise to handle the rigid-flex constraints.

Engibrain provided a dedicated remote team of two senior PCB engineers who integrated seamlessly into the client's workflow. Utilizing Cadence Allegro's advanced constraint management system, the team optimized the layer stack-up and routing density. This collaboration resulted in a **4-week reduction** in time-to-market and first-pass design success.

Automotive Tier 1 Solves Signal Integrity Issues

A leading automotive supplier struggled with severe signal integrity (SI) issues in their next-generation ADAS control unit, threatening project timelines. The internal team was overloaded, and the specific high-speed design challenges required niche **Cadence Allegro PCB Design** knowledge.

Our augmented engineering team, specializing in SI/PI analysis, conducted a comprehensive review and redesign using Cadence Allegro Sigrity tools. They implemented a new routing strategy and termination scheme. The solution reduced signal crosstalk by **35%**, ensuring the hardware met strict automotive safety standards.

Telecom Provider Optimizes 5G Thermal Management

A telecommunications infrastructure provider needed to improve the thermal efficiency of their 5G base station baseband units. Existing designs were overheating, and hiring local thermal experts was proving too slow. The challenge was to redesign the PCB layout to enhance heat dissipation using **Cadence Allegro PCB Design** capabilities.

Engibrain deployed a cross-functional team of PCB designers and thermal analysts. By optimizing component placement and utilizing thermal vias effectively within the Allegro environment, the team improved the board's thermal efficiency by **22%**, extending the equipment's operational lifespan.

Cadence Allegro Engineering Services

PCB Layout & Design

Our remote engineering teams provide comprehensive **Cadence Allegro PCB Design** services, ranging from simple 2-layer boards to complex multi-layer HDI and rigid-flex designs. We handle footprint creation, component placement, and routing, ensuring your **Cadence Allegro** projects meet strict DFM/DFA requirements for seamless manufacturing.

Signal & Power Integrity Analysis

Eliminate costly prototype iterations with advanced simulation services. Our **Cadence Allegro** specialists utilize Sigrity and other analysis tools to perform rigorous SI/PI checks. We identify and resolve crosstalk, impedance mismatches, and voltage drop issues, ensuring robust performance for high-speed digital designs.

Schematic Capture & Library Mgmt

Maintain data integrity with professional schematic capture and library management. Engibrain's **Cadence Allegro staff augmentation** teams create ISO-compliant symbols and footprints, manage component databases, and ensure synchronization between schematics and PCB layouts to prevent connectivity errors.

FPGA & System Co-Design

Accelerate complex system development with coordinated FPGA and PCB design. Our offshore **Cadence Allegro** experts manage pin swapping and I/O optimization to streamline routing. We ensure that high-pin-count devices are integrated efficiently, reducing layer counts and manufacturing costs.

Legacy Design Conversion

Modernize your engineering assets by converting legacy designs from other CAD tools (Altium, PADS, Eagle) into **Cadence Allegro PCB Design** formats. Our technical staff ensures all design intent, constraints, and netlists are accurately translated, allowing you to standardize your workflows on the Cadence platform.

BOM & Manufacturing Documentation

Streamline your production process with precise documentation. Our **remote engineering teams** generate complete fabrication and assembly data packages, including Gerber files, ODB++, Pick & Place data, and detailed Bills of Materials (BOMs), directly from **Cadence Allegro**, minimizing production delays.
